At the heart of this system is its impressive processing capability. The GN GNTBM-500 is built to handle up to 500 m³/h, making it an ideal choice for large underground engineering projects that generate significant volumes of slurry. Whether applied in metro construction, utility tunneling, or large-scale infrastructure development, the system ensures continuous and efficient slurry treatment, helping contractors maintain stable operations and reduce downtime.

What truly sets the GNTBM-500 apart is its three-stage separation system, designed to deliver cleaner results with greater efficiency. The process integrates a vibrating screen, desander, and desilter into one streamlined workflow. This multi-stage approach allows for the effective removal of coarse solids, sand, and fine particles in sequence. The result is a cleaner slurry output, improved recycling of drilling fluids, and reduced waste discharge. In short: cleaner, faster, smarter separation.

Beyond performance, the system is designed with operational stability and energy efficiency in mind. The GNTBM-500 features integrated slurry storage tanks and Variable Frequency Drive (VFD) control, allowing operators to precisely adjust system performance based on real-time project requirements. This intelligent control not only ensures stable operation under varying conditions but also significantly reduces energy consumption, making it both cost-effective and environmentally responsible.

Another standout feature is its modular and compact design. Built for real-world job sites, the system occupies a smaller footprint compared to traditional slurry treatment plants. Its modular structure allows for easier transportation, faster installation, and flexible configuration depending on project needs. This means contractors can deploy the system quickly and adapt it to different site conditions without complex setup procedures. Simply put: compact, modular, and ready for rapid deployment.
